SqlChars 類別
定義
重要
部分資訊涉及發行前產品,在發行之前可能會有大幅修改。 Microsoft 對此處提供的資訊,不做任何明確或隱含的瑕疵擔保。
public ref class SqlChars sealed : System::Data::SqlTypes::INullable, System::Runtime::Serialization::ISerializable, System::Xml::Serialization::IXmlSerializable
[System.Serializable]
public sealed class SqlChars : System.Data.SqlTypes.INullable, System.Runtime.Serialization.ISerializable, System.Xml.Serialization.IXmlSerializable
public sealed class SqlChars : System.Data.SqlTypes.INullable, System.Runtime.Serialization.ISerializable, System.Xml.Serialization.IXmlSerializable
[<System.Serializable>]
type SqlChars = class
interface INullable
interface IXmlSerializable
interface ISerializable
type SqlChars = class
interface INullable
interface ISerializable
interface IXmlSerializable
Public NotInheritable Class SqlChars
Implements INullable, ISerializable, IXmlSerializable
- 繼承
-
SqlChars
- 屬性
- 實作
備註
SqlChars可以對 varchar、 nvarchar、 char、 nchartextntext 、 和 值取得,或是在未管理的緩衝區上建立。
建構函式
| 名稱 | Description |
|---|---|
| SqlChars() |
初始化 SqlChars 類別的新執行個體。 |
| SqlChars(Char[]) |
根據指定的字元陣列初始化該 SqlChars 類別的新實例。 |
| SqlChars(SqlString) |
屬性
| 名稱 | Description |
|---|---|
| Buffer |
回傳內部緩衝區的參考。 |
| IsNull |
會得到一個布林值,表示此值 SqlChars 是否為零。 |
| Item[Int64] |
取得或設定 SqlChars 該實例於指定的索引。 |
| Length |
取得實例中所包含 SqlChars 值的長度。 |
| MaxLength |
取得內部緩衝區可儲存的最大長度(兩位元組字元)。 |
| Null |
回傳一個空實例。SqlChars |
| Storage |
回傳此 SqlChars 實例的儲存狀態資訊。 |
| Value |
回傳由此 SqlChars值所持有的管理副本。 |
方法
| 名稱 | Description |
|---|---|
| Equals(Object) |
判斷指定的 物件是否等於目前的物件。 (繼承來源 Object) |
| GetHashCode() |
做為預設雜湊函式。 (繼承來源 Object) |
| GetType() |
取得目前實例的 Type。 (繼承來源 Object) |
| GetXsdType(XmlSchemaSet) |
回傳指定的 XmlSchemaSetXML 結構定義語言(XSD)。 |
| MemberwiseClone() |
建立目前 Object的淺層複本。 (繼承來源 Object) |
| Read(Int64, Char[], Int32, Int32) |
將此 SqlChars 實例的字元複製到傳入的緩衝區,並回傳複製的字元數量。 |
| SetLength(Int64) |
決定了這個 SqlChars 實例的長度。 |
| SetNull() |
將此 SqlChars 實例設為 null。 |
| ToSqlString() | |
| ToString() |
傳回表示目前 物件的字串。 (繼承來源 Object) |
| Write(Int64, Char[], Int32, Int32) |
將傳入緩衝區的字元複製到此 SqlChars 實例。 |
操作員
| 名稱 | Description |
|---|---|
| Explicit(SqlChars to SqlString) | |
| Explicit(SqlString to SqlChars) |
明確介面實作
| 名稱 | Description |
|---|---|
| ISerializable.GetObjectData(SerializationInfo, StreamingContext) |
取得序列化資訊及所有重新實例 SqlChars 化所需的資料。 |
| IXmlSerializable.GetSchema() |
此成員支援 .NET Framework 基礎架構,並非直接從您的程式碼中使用。 |
| IXmlSerializable.ReadXml(XmlReader) |
此成員支援 .NET Framework 基礎架構,並非直接從您的程式碼中使用。 |
| IXmlSerializable.WriteXml(XmlWriter) |
此成員支援 .NET Framework 基礎架構,並非直接從您的程式碼中使用。 |